Factors Affecting the Exchange Rate

Several factors can influence the exchange rate between the USD and RUB, including:

  • Economic indicators: GDP growth, inflation rate, and unemployment rate can impact the exchange rate.
  • Political stability: Political tensions or instability can cause fluctuations in the exchange rate.
  • Monetary policy: Central banks' decisions on interest rates and monetary policy can influence the exchange rate.
  • Global events: Major global events, such as wars or natural disasters, can affect the exchange rate.
